37. Slits of unequal widths are used in a double-slit arrangement to produce an interference pattern on a distant screen. If only the narrower slit S₁ is illuminated with monochromatic light of wavelength λ, the center of the pattern on the screen has amplitude E₀ and intensity I₀. If only the wider slit S₂ is illuminated, the amplitude of the light at the center of the pattern is 2E₀. In the figure on the right, d << D. The widths of the slits are much less than λ such that it is no need to consider the single-slit diffraction envelope. When both slits are illuminated, the normalized intensity pattern I(θ)/I₀ as a function of θ on a far away screen is:

(A) (5 + 4cos(2πd sinθ/λ))
(B) (4 + 5cos(2πd sinθ/λ))
(C) (3 + 2cos(2πd sinθ/λ))
(D) (2 + 3cos(2πd sinθ/λ))
(E) none of the above.
